Job Description:
Duties--- You will develop and maintain reports and technical
documents that describe the traceability, configuration, and
technical processes to calibrate the Primary and Secondary
Measurement System and targeted workload.--- You will identify,
propose, plan, and execute projects to close the current and future
measurement gaps with the NPSL Scope of Competency to effectively
support Navy measurement requirements.--- You will coordinate and
collaborate with the internal Navy METCAL engineering community and
external contacts to exchange technical information and develop,
plan, and execute research.--- You will serve as the Metrology
Engineering Division Subject Matter Expert (SME) and provide
technical oversight and expert knowledge in the metrology assigned
areas to ensure technical adequacy.--- You will provide technical
advice, guidance and mentorship to junior engineers and technicians
regarding metrology engineering, measurement science principles,
statistical/uncertainty analysis, troubleshooting and engineering
investigation.--- You will be conceiving, directing, coordinating,
managing the NPSL and Fleet/Depot modernization projects across
both the electrical and mechanical.measurement system.--- You will
provide technical direction and recommendation to various
stakeholders through written and oral communication throughout the
acquisition cycle in order to bring in the highest quality of
measurement productRequirements Conditions of Employment--- Must be

experience that translates directly to paid employmentEducation
Applicants must meet the following basic education requirements of
the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) Qualifications Standards
Manual: Successful completion of a professional engineering
degreeTo be acceptable, the program must: (1) lead to a bachelor's
degree (or higher) in a school of engineering with at least one
program accredited by the Accreditation Board for Engineering and
Technology (ABET); or (2) include differential and integral
calculus and courses (more advanced than first-year physics and
chemistry) in five of the following seven areas of engineering
science or physics: (a) statics, dynamics; (b) strength of
materials (stress-strain relationships); (c) fluid mechanics,
hydraulics; (d) thermodynamics; (e) electrical fields and circuits;
(f) nature and properties of materials (relating particle and
aggregate structure to properties); and (g) any other comparable
area of fundamental engineering science or physics, such as optics,
heat transfer, soil mechanics, or electronicsSuch education must
demonstrate the knowledge, skills, and abilities necessary to do
the work of the positionOR Current registration as an Engineer
Intern (EI), Engineer in Training (EIT), or licensure as a
Professional Engineer (PE) by any State, the District of Columbia,
Guam, or Puerto RicoAbsent other means of qualifying under this
standard, those applicants who achieved such registration by means
other than written test (e.g., State grandfather or eminence
provisions) are eligible only for positions that are within or
closely related to the specialty field of their registration For
more information about EI and EIT registration requirements, please
visit the National Society of Professional Engineers website at:
http://www.nspe.org OR Evidence of having successfully passed the
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) examination or any other written
test required for professional registration by an engineering
licensure board in the various States, the District of Columbia,
Guam, and Puerto Rico The FE examination is not administered by the
USOffice of Personnel ManagementFor more information, please visit:
http://www.nspe.org/Licensure/HowtoGetLicensed/index.htmlOR
Successful completion of at least 60 semester hours of courses in
the physical, mathematical, and engineering sciences and in
engineering that included the courses specified in the basic
requirements under paragraph A (above)The courses must be fully
acceptable toward meeting the requirements of an engineering
program as described in paragraph A (above) OR Successful
completion of a curriculum leading to a bachelor's degree in an
appropriate scientific field, e.g., engineering technology,
physics, chemistry, architecture, computer science, mathematics,
hydrology, or geology, may be accepted in lieu of a bachelor's
degree in engineering, provided the applicant has had at least one
year of professional engineering experience acquired under
professional engineering supervision and guidanceOrdinarily, there
should be either an established plan of intensive training to
develop professional engineering competence, or several years of
prior professional engineering-type experience, e.g., in
interdisciplinary positionsAdditional information This position is
